Gone with the Wind, first published in May 1936, is a romantic novel (Romance novel) written by Margaret Mitchell. The story is set in Clayton County, Georgia and Atlanta, Georgia (Georgia (U.S. state)) during the American Civil War and Reconstruction (Reconstruction era of the United States) and depicts the experiences of Scarlett OHara, the spoiled daughter of a well-to-do plantation owner. The novel is the source of the extremely popular 1939 (1939 in film) film of the same name (Gone with the Wind (film)).
Author: Margaret Mitchell
Language: English (English language)
Genre: Historical fiction, Romance (Historical romance), Drama, Novel
Publisher: Macmillan Publishers
Release Date: May 1936 media_type = Print (hardcover and paperback)
Pages: 1037 (first edition),1024 (Warner Books paperback)
Isbn: ISBN 0-446-36538-6 (Warner)
Oclc: 28491920
Followed By: Scarlett (Scarlett (novel))
